    Final Fantasy XIV Free Trial Period (Extended [again...])

    As always, we would like to express our gratitude to all players enjoying their adventures in Eorzea.

    Today, we have decided to extend the free trial period an additional 30 days. Please refer to the following for more details.

    We have also added a Topics post detailing a portion of the content heading your way in the two large-scale version updates slated for late November and mid-December. This month’s version update, tentatively scheduled for November 25, marks the first step in bringing about significant improvement to FINAL FANTASY XIV, guided in large part by the feedback you, the players, have provided. We are adamant that you should be given the opportunity to experience these changes firsthand before deciding to fully commit to the game. We encourage everyone to view today’s post, as well as the previous Topics post from November 11 outlining the development team’s roadmap for the coming months. Further details regarding payment options and future version updates will be posted as they become available.

    [Free Trial Extension Details]

    ■Eligibility
    All users who registered a FINAL FANTASY XIV service account and purchased a character by November 19, 2010.

    * Character purchases must have been carried out no later than November 19, 2010 at 23:59 (PDT).
    * Accounts terminated due to User Agreement infractions are ineligible for extension.
    * Holders of multiple service accounts may receive extensions on all accounts.
    * Users who took advantage of the first free trial extension announced on October 15, 2010 are fully eligible for this extension.

    ■Extension Period
    An additional thirty (30) days.

    *Free trial period end dates and initial billing dates will be automatically extended. Users are not required to take any action.
    *Extensions will be for a period of thirty days regardless of billing cycle length. Regular billing will begin upon conclusion of the extended free trial.
    *Should automatic renewal of options be disabled, the free trial will still be extended.
    *Users notified by automated mail of either the end of their free trial period or the beginning of their billing period will still receive the extension.
    *Extensions will be processed by the Square Enix Account Management System on or around November 19, 2010. An official announcement will be made at that time.
    *Information regarding new billing period dates will be available via the Square Enix Account Management System.
